Oh Cancun The Urban Oasis: OH!...NO!...bring ear plugs and ear muffs or go deaf
This is by far the noisiest hotel i have ever stayed at. i stayed from jan 26 to feb 2, 2017
Traffic:
the hotel is situated near the busiest intersection of central cancun that connects three major arterial roads. there is a constant roar of mufferless heavy trucks, buses, taxis, motorcycles...etc. there are 8 lanes of traffic directly in front of the hotel and not just passing by, but the stop and go of accelerating and then squealing brakes. traffic starts early in the morning and continue[... read more]s on to 20:00hrs plus at night. if you have a street facing room...you're toast.
The crazy hot coyote disco/sports bar/night club:
loud thumping music starts early in the evening and goes on to 23:00hrs. the bar was mostly empty the week that i was there, so they must be losing money on that venue. if you have a room near the club, be prepared to be lifted out of bed by the trumping beat. this is a basic problem if you're staying at the OH section. avoid room 25 (just beside and above the bar and facing the street), because if you get that room...you're a goner...as in gone crazy without rest...i guess that's were the name "crazy" coyote comes from.
The pool side Rave music.
i was first placed in room 25 and spent the first night there and immediately asked for a change the next day. staff was attentive and moved me to the "quiet side" facing the pool...but not so quiet. I was at first relieved to be away from the traffic and the crazy bar when moved to room 47. the morning was like an oasis of tranquility because the building and trees act like a sound barrier and the traffic becomes an acceptable dull roar, but that afternoon it all changed due to the boom boom music of the pool stage.
starting around 13:00 the racket didn't stop until 22:00...boom boom boom boom...all day long and all week long. not that there was anyone listening to the noise. the clientele was mostly older people and no one was dancing...except the two juniors who were making all the noise. it was so noisy that i would not eat at the pool side restaurants and i abandoned the hotel during the day to seek refuge at one of the sister hotels. requests to stop or lower the volume fell on deaf ears...maybe deaf because of the boom boom music.
who ever hear of a disco tech/rave concert in the middle of an oasis? well you have now and if you want to experience that, book a week here...you're guaranteed to regret it.
The rattling A/C unit:
think you can lessen the boom boom music noise by closing the patio doors? no solution there. the room will heat up quickly because of the noon day sun facing the pool side of the building. the a/c unit's bearings are worn out. the racket coming from that unit will wake the dead. and if you don't turn it on you're going to cook. that's where the "hot" part of crazy hot coyote comes from.
this was not just a issue with rooms 47 and 25 but there were workers changing/fixing the a/c units at other rooms as well. if you try to enjoy some fresh air by opening the balcony door...boom boom boom is in your room.
another issue with the a/c unit is that the water exhaust makes the balcony wet the whole time. on room 47 the water was left to flow across the balcony to the drain on the other end of the balcony, while on room 25 they tried to do something about it and there is a plastic pipe across the middle of the balcony directing the water to the drain at the opposite end. be careful not to trip.

Restaurants:
restaurants are everywhere, with all types of food, and lots close to the hotel. eating with the mexicians is almost free because of the low cost. i like mexican food, so eating at a cantina was normal. there are no skinny mexicans and i take from that the food is all good, so there's no reason for you to be hungry. if you wish to have a change in diet then there is every kind of american fast food type you can imagine.
Transportation:
public buses were 11 pesos and run late into the night. taxis will first give you gringo pricing, which mean you need to negotiate. walmart from the hotel was 30 peso, but the driver started out at 50...maybe 30 was too much. of course it's healthier to walk, but look out for the sidewalk and their broken pavement. this is caused mostly by tree roots up heaving the cement rather than age caused disrepair.
the beach bus:
the beach shuttle takes about 30 minutes and there are two choices to go to, both sister omni hotels. i found the oasis cancun the better of the two hotels. i've stayed there three times before so i knew my way around. leaving the downtown oasis at 10:30 and 12:00 and returning at 16:00, 17:30 and 18:00.

Crown Paradise Club Cancun: Good Family Trip - Some Highs and Lows
We planned a trip for a family of 10 (3 families). We picked this one knowing it was not top of the line - but, not a lousy resort either.
We arrived at noon and not a long line for the check in process. They had one of the three rooms ready. We had asked for the rooms to be in a row. They put two in a row and one far down the other side the building. It was frustrating that WE had to suggest a solution where all they had to do was research and see a spot opening up next to my family (3rd ro[... read more]om) on the Saturday. So we asked to schedule the move. The move was done and a slight hassle - however, not taking it away from the trip. however, the attitude of the front desk I found very unhappy to be there. I lost a pair of sandals and shirt - they did not seem to care and did a poor job of checking lost and found.
Both rooms we had were great and on the other side facing the broken down hurricane destroyed resort which was quieter and we had no issues.
Petra for the first 2 days and Guatelupe for the last 5 were the best part of the resort. The cleaning aspect was perfect and the towel animals my kids loved. They always were smiling and we appreciated them the most of our stay.
I found it a little frustrating the towel process. You are given 4 cards to cash in for towels. The whole process to stress about not losing your towels to avoid a fee is a little distracting from the leisure of the vacation. As well you need to go down at 630am to book chairs or by 8am your out of luck. Another area of stress for your "stress-less" vacation.
The pools were all cold except the adults only which is an issue for many. It was not the fact they were cold - they were un-swimmable. What resort has pools that you cannot enjoy. This was a MAJOR turn off. The ocean was warmer and did most of our swimming there. The ocean is awesome and beach fantastic. We did try the adult pool and that was cold - however, by 1-2pm the side mini pools were very warm and enjoyed those.
